HACH 168075 Repair and Maintenance for Nitratax nitrate sensors and Solitax turbidity sensors. SOURCES SOUGHT: This is a SOURCES SOUGHT NOTICE. The U.S. Geological Survey is conducting a MARKET SURVEY to determine the interest and capability of any firm eligible to compete under NAICS code 811210 Other Electronic and Precision Equipment Repair and Maintenance for Nitratax nitrate sensors and Solitax turbidity sensors. Sellers offering the Hach Sensor Maintenance shall include the following specifications: Vendor will perform annual and as-required maintenance of Hach Nitratax nitrate sensors and Solitax turbidity sensors, including seal and o-ring replacement, cleaning, calibration, and performance accuracy checks and verification as well as component repair or replacement, including seals, housings, lamps, photoreceptors, motors, wipers, and electronic boards. Equipment will be shipped, at the cost of the government, to the vendor who will perform maintenance and/or repairs in their own facility using their own tools. Maintenance or repairs should be completed within one month of delivery of the equipment. Once maintenance or repairs are complete, vendor will ship equipment, at the cost of the government, back to specified project chief. If vendor is unable to repair the equipment within the scope of the service agreement, they will provide recommendation of next steps to the project chief (i.e. equipment or part replacement). The COR will ensure that all equipment delivered to the government under this contract are complete and have been repaired or maintained as requested by the project chief. If deficient, the COR will issue a short memorandum rejecting the equipment delivered. If the equipment is deemed unacceptable, the COR will provide complete information detailing the shortcomings. The vendor will be given two weeks from the date of such a memorandum, to correct the shortcoming at no additional cost to the government. THERE IS NO SOLICITATION AT THIS TIME.
